The Print Wizard allows you to print copies of Phytosanitary Applications (PPQ 572), Phytosanitary Certificates (PPQ 577/579), and State Certificates.
Once you are logged on to PCIT, you may print at any time. Access the Print Wizard from the left menu and/or from the Messages box on the Welcome page
RESULT: The Print Wizard page appears.
Details on how to print a specific item are listed below:

Original Certificate
To print an Original Certificate, complete the following steps:
1. | In the Select a Form Type to Print drop-down list, select 577-Phytosanitary Certificate, 579-Phytosanitary Certificate for Reexport, or any of the State Certificates. |
2. | In the Print Type field, select Original. |
4. | Click the Show Results button. The Reset button clears the search fields.
RESULT: The information meeting your search criteria displays in a table. The information includes the Certificate Number, Applicant, Issued Date, Authorized Officer, and Status. |
5. | You can filter the results by using the Filter Results By Status drop-down list. |
6. | To print a specific certificate, check the corresponding check box(es). You can also use the Select All link to print all of the forms displayed in the table.
RESULT: The selected certificates are ready for printing. |
7. | Review the following steps to process and print the selected certificates: |
a) | You can optionally change the Authorized Officer name that is printed on the certificate by selecting a name for the Authorized Officer drop-down box. To select Unknown, leave this field blank. |
b) | To print the original certificate, click the Generate Certificate PDF button.
NOTE: It may take a few minutes to generate the PDF depending on the number of selected certificates.
RESULT: A new window opens and the certificate(s) display. |
c) | If the certificate(s) printed correctly, click the Printed button.
NOTE: This is a REQUIRED step. |
Authorized Applicant Users
If you have signed a Printing Agreement, you will receive notification on your homepage when certificates are ready for printing.
To print an Original Certificate, complete the following steps:
1. | Locate the applications ready to be printed using the link in your Messages box on the Welcome page.
RESULT: The Print Wizard page appears with a table displaying the certificates. The information includes the Certificate Number, Applicant, Issued Date, Authorized Officer, and Status. |
2. | To print a specific certificate, check the corresponding check box(es). You can also use the Select All link to print all of the certificates displayed in the table.
RESULT: The selected certificates are ready for printing. |
3. | Review the following steps to process and print the selected certificates. |
a) | To print the original certificate, click the Generate Certificate PDF button.
NOTE: It may take a few minutes to generate the PDF depending on the number of selected certificates.
RESULT: A new window opens and the certificate(s) display. |
b) | If the certificate(s) printed correctly, click the Printed button.
NOTE: This is a REQUIRED step. |
